Abstract

The objective of the research is to understand the economic factors that have an impact on the completion rate of secondary school students in Mexico during the period 2000-2023. The methodology used is quantitative with secondary data from 2000 to 2023, analyzed using multiple regression. The findings show evidence that economic inequality has a positive impact on secondary school completion rates, while income per capita has a positive influence. These results could help government policy makers to drive education policy.
